Real Madrid’s captain Marcelo is 'sure of Carlo Ancelotti's success'
Despite being linked with a move away from Santiago Bernabeu after falling out of the Los Blancos starting XI last season, the 31-year-old full-back opted to stay and fight for his place in the Spanish capital.
Following the departure of
Sergio Ramos
from Real Madrid to PSG,
Marcelo has now become the Los Blancos’ captainas their new boss,
Carlo Ancelotti
faces a battle to force his squad into the title reckoning in the coming months.
However, the Brazilian is optimistic about his side’s success. He told
Marca: “It is a great pride and responsibility to be the captain of the best club in the world.
“Every season I learn a lot and there is always something new and I face this one with enthusiasm as the captain of Real Madrid.
“We know it is difficult to go a season without winning a title, but we ended season fighting. I am sure we are going to win something next season.”
